M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. lifted its holdings in Valley National Bancorp (NASDAQ:VLY - Free Report) by 12.8%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 266,372 shares of the company's stock after acquiring an additional 30,284 shares during the period. MIRAE ASSET GLOBAL ETFS HOLDINGS Ltd. owned approximately 0.05% of Valley National Bancorp worth $2,413,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Valley National Bancorp Price Performance
Shares of VLY traded up $0.22 during mid-day trading on Tuesday, reaching $8.92. The company had a trading volume of 7,665,096 shares, compared to its average volume of 7,461,575. The company's 50 day simple moving average is $8.65 and its 200 day simple moving average is $9.35. Valley National Bancorp has a 1-year low of $6.47 and a 1-year high of $11.10.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.46, a quick ratio of 0.98 and a current ratio of 0.98. The company has a market capitalization of $5.00 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 12.93 and a beta of 1.05.
Valley National Bancorp (NASDAQ:VLY -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, April 24th. The company reported $0.18 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.19 by ($0.01). Valley National Bancorp had a net margin of 10.62% and a return on equity of 5.14%. The company had revenue of $479.67 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$483.98 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$0.19 earnings per share. Analysts expect that Valley National Bancorp will post 0.99 EPS for the current year.

Valley National Bancorp Profile
(
Free Report)
Valley National Bancorp operates as the holding company for Valley National Bank that provides various commercial, private banking, retail, insurance, and wealth management financial services products. It operates through Consumer Banking, Commercial Banking, and Treasury and Corporate other segments.
